Question

Mention the function of the following:
Red blood cells

Solution

Blood:

  1. Blood is the fluid connective tissue of human body.
  2. Blood contains blood plasma and blood corpuscles namely white blood cells, red blood cells and platelets.

Red blood cells:

  1. Red blood cells are biconcave-shaped blood corpuscles which found abundantly in blood.
  2. RBC contains a red pigment called haemoglobin.
  3. Haemoglobin is a carrier of oxygen and carbon dioxide.
  4. Hence RBCs help in the transport of respiratory gasses like oxygen and carbon dioxide.
